首页> 外国专利> Layering a distributed storage system into storage groups and virtual chunk spaces for efficient data recovery

Layering a distributed storage system into storage groups and virtual chunk spaces for efficient data recovery

机译:将分布式存储系统分层到存储组和虚拟块空间中,以获得有效的数据恢复

摘要

Technology is disclosed for storing data in a distributed storage system using a virtual chunk service (VCS). In the VCS based storage technique, a storage node (“node”) is split into multiple VCSs and each of the VCSs can be assigned a unique ID in the distributed storage. A set of VCSs from a set of nodes form a storage group, which also can be assigned a unique ID in the distributed storage. When a data object is received for storage, a storage group is identified for the data object, the data object is encoded to generate multiple fragments and each fragment is stored in a VCS of the identified storage group. The data recovery process is made more efficient by using metadata, e.g., VCS to storage node mapping, storage group to VCS mapping, VCS to objects mapping, which eliminates resource intensive read and write operations during recovery.
机译:公开了用于使用虚拟块服务(VCS)在分布式存储系统中存储数据的技术。在基于VCS的存储技术中,存储节点(“节点”)被分成多个VCS,并且每个VCS可以在分布式存储器中分配唯一ID。来自一组节点的一组VCSS形成存储组,存储组也可以在分布式存储中分配唯一ID。当接收到存储数据对象以进行存储时,为数据对象识别存储组,数据对象被编码以生成多个片段,并且每个片段存储在所识别的存储组的VC中。数据恢复过程通过使用元数据(例如,VCS)到存储节点映射,存储组到VCS映射,VCS到对象映射,从而使数据恢复过程更有效,这消除了在恢复期间消除了资源强化读写的资源读写操作。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号